    While in a broad manner "getting in touch with the studio directly" would seem to be the go-to answer, in this particular case (talking about Dragon Age), I'd recommend two things:

    1. Getting onto the BioWare Social Network, where BioWare stakeholders are more likely to be available for interaction
    2. Reaching out directly to the writer's team on Twitter, where BioWare Writer David Gaider (author of most Dragon Age novels) is fairly present. He may be able to help you further with your inquiries.
